Ex-APC National Youth Leader Resigns, Blasts Party’s Internal Processes

A former National Youth Leader of the All Progressives Congress (APC), Sadiq Abubakar, has announced his resignation from the ruling party over what he described as a “lack of fairness in the party.”

Abubakar made this known on Wednesday during an interview with journalists in Bauchi, stating that his decision was not solely based on the economic hardship currently affecting many Nigerian households.

He explained that his exit was driven by the need to pursue a platform that guarantees fairness and transparency in primary elections, enabling him to continue serving the people with integrity and commitment.

According to him, the decision followed extensive consultations with family members, friends, political associates, and key stakeholders, as well as careful reflection on recent developments within the party’s structure and internal processes.

“It is time to align with a political party that has a clear vision and genuine compassion for the common man,” he said.

Abubakar criticised the APC’s internal mechanisms, describing them as unjust and lacking fairness.

“The processes within the APC are not working. There is no justice or fairness, particularly in the conduct of primaries and consensus arrangements.

“I am convinced that the upcoming primaries will not be fair, as the power of incumbency will likely be used to influence outcomes,” he stated.

He also expressed concern over the economic situation in the country, noting that many families are struggling to afford basic needs.

“What is happening today is making it increasingly difficult for families to put food on the table,” he added.

The former APC National Youth Leader, however, said he would soon announce the political party he intends to join.
